福建省光泽第一中学高中信息技术 5.2 使用数据库教学实录.docx
福建省光泽第一中学高中信息技术5.2使用数据库教学实录
学校
授课教师
课时
授课班级
授课地点
教具
教学内容
教材:《高中信息技术》
章节:5.2使用数据库
内容:数据库的基本概念、关系型数据库的原理、SQL语言的基本语法、数据库的创建、查询、更新和删除操作。
核心素养目标
培养学生信息意识,提高信息处理能力,使学生能够理解数据库的基本原理,掌握SQL语言的基础操作,学会运用数据库进行数据管理。培养学生的问题解决能力,通过实际操作,锻炼学生分析问题和解决问题的能力,提升其信息素养和计算机应用能力。
教学难点与重点
1.教学重点
-关键概念理解:重点讲解关系型数据库的基本概念,如表、记录、字段等,并举例说明。
-SQL语言操作:强调SQL语言的基本语法和操作,如SELECT、INSERT、UPDATE、DELETE等语句的使用,通过实际操作练习强化。
-数据库设计:指导学生设计简单的数据库结构,包括字段类型选择、索引创建等。
2.教学难点
-SQL复杂查询:学生可能难以理解并编写复杂的SQL查询语句,如多表连接、子查询等。
-数据库性能优化:学生可能不清楚如何优化查询性能,如索引的使用、查询优化技巧等。
-数据库安全与权限管理:理解数据库的安全机制和权限控制,包括用户角色分配、权限设置等。
-实际应用问题解决:学生在面对实际应用中的数据管理问题时,可能无法灵活运用数据库知识解决问题。
教学资源准备
1.教材:确保每位学生都有《高中信息技术》教材,包含5.2章节内容。
2.辅助材料:准备数据库结构图、SQL操作示例、数据库管理视频等多媒体资源。
3.实验器材:配备计算机实验室,安装数据库软件,确保学生能进行实际操作。
4.教室布置:设置分组讨论区,配备投影仪和音响设备,方便展示教学资源和讨论。
教学流程
1.导入新课(5分钟)
-教师展示数据库在日常生活中的应用案例,如银行账户管理、网上购物系统等,激发学生的学习兴趣。
-提问:“同学们,你们知道数据库是什么吗?它在我们的生活中有哪些应用?”
-学生分享观点,教师总结并引出本节课的主题:“今天,我们将一起学习使用数据库。”
2.新课讲授(15分钟)
-关键概念讲解:
-解释数据库的基本概念,如表、记录、字段等,结合实例说明。
-举例说明关系型数据库的原理,如二维表结构、主键、外键等。
-SQL语言基础:
-讲解SELECT语句,演示如何从数据库中查询数据。
-通过实例讲解INSERT、UPDATE、DELETE语句的使用。
-数据库设计原则:
-讲解数据库设计的基本原则,如规范化、范式等。
3.实践活动(20分钟)
-学生分组,每组一台计算机,安装数据库软件。
-指导学生创建一个简单的数据库,设计表结构,包括字段类型和索引。
-学生进行数据插入、查询、更新和删除操作,教师巡视指导。
-学生展示自己的数据库操作过程,教师点评并纠正错误。
4.学生小组讨论(10分钟)
-学生分组讨论以下三个方面:
-如何优化SQL查询,提高查询效率?
-在数据库设计中,如何避免数据冗余和更新异常?
-如何保证数据库的安全性?
-举例回答:
-如何优化SQL查询:使用合适的索引、避免使用SELECT*、使用JOIN代替子查询等。
-避免数据冗余:采用第三范式,确保数据的规范化。
-保证数据库安全:设置用户权限、定期备份、使用加密技术等。
5.总结回顾(5分钟)
-教师总结本节课的主要内容,强调数据库的基本概念、SQL语言操作和数据库设计原则。
-提问:“同学们,今天我们学习了哪些内容?你们认为数据库在我们的生活中有哪些应用?”
-学生分享学习心得,教师点评并总结:“数据库是信息时代的重要工具,希望大家能够熟练掌握数据库的使用方法,为未来的学习和工作打下坚实的基础。”
-针对本节课的重难点进行具体分析和举例,如SQL查询优化、数据库设计原则等。
拓展与延伸
1.提供与本节课内容相关的拓展阅读材料
-《数据库系统概念》(AbrahamSilberschatz,HenryF.Korth,S.Sudarshan著):这是一本经典的数据库教材,详细介绍了数据库的基本概念、设计、实现和应用,适合对数据库有更深入了解的学生阅读。
-《SQL学习指南》(MichaelJ.Ross著):这本书是SQL语言的入门级读物,适合学生自学SQL语言,书中包含了大量的实例和练习题,有助于巩固所学知识。
-《数据库安全与隐私保护》(DavidL.Krebs著):这本书讨论了数据库安全的重要性和实现方法,包括数据加密、访问控制、安全审计等,对于有兴趣深入了解数据库安全的学生来说是一本不错的读物。
2